NIKEiD continues to support innovations for the sneaker community by rolling our a new NIKEiD Player exclusive program. When you go to create shoe you’re most likely emulating some sort of inspiration, whether it be for your school’s colors or a reference to another shoe, and now Nike athletes (along with Chris Paul and his Jordan CP3.VII – although there’s no word yet if Blake Griffin and his customizable Jordan Super.Fly 2 will participate) will use the customization site to create their own PEs. Once they wear the shoe on court, a backstory will appear on the new NIKEiD PE Program website. Hit the click for more info and stay tuned for updates.

Since its birth, basketball has dramatically evolved: rules, superstar personalities, team dynasties and international expansion. In just thirteen years since its debut, NIKEiD has transformed the performance and style of the sport, allowing teams and athletes a world of shoe customization options previously unavailable.

2013 marks a special year for NIKEiD’s evolution in basketball with the new NIKEiD Player Exclusive Program. Nike has selected a roster of professional players that will debut NIKEiD shoes that highlight special moments during their season, with each shoe telling a story.

The NIKEiD Player Edition roster includes: Kobe Bryant, Kevin Durant, Paul George, James Harden, Jarrett Jack, LeBron James, Ty Lawson, Chris Paul, JR Smith, Deron Williams and Nick Young.

These athletes work with the NIKEiD team to identify key moments throughout the season that are the most meaningful, then work with the design team to create a shoe to capture that specific moment.

Each design is developed with NIKEiD Design Director Al Baik, who regularly receives insight from each athlete. Baik uses the NIKEiD builder to create a shoe that represents the player’s game, team and moment. In some cases, he even receives insight from the athlete’s family members or fans. Inspiration for upcoming designs includes team legacies, birthdays, homecomings and rivalry games.

Each and every NIKEiD Player Edition shoe design has a unique story hidden beneath the surface. Nike.com has created an online destination to reveal these distinct stories with the launch of the NIKEiD Player Edition online hub.

This NIKEiD Player Edition online resource will be updated at tip-off of every game that NIKEiD Player Editions are debuting – so fans can learn about the inspiration behind the shoe as soon as they see it on court.

The Player Edition Program is inspiration for every athlete around the world to design their own shoe, representing their own personal story and shining moment.
